Job Description
The key responsibilities for a Construction Junior Estimator will assist with:
  • Review specifications and drawings to determine scope of work and required contents of estimate.
  • Participate in pre-bid meetings, bid strategy, and marketing presentations as requested.
  • Prepare estimates by calculating complete takeoff of certain sections and reviewing vendor quotations.
  • Review and incorporate historical data from prior projects as required.
  • Interface with Owner, A/E and /or subcontractors to provide accurate cost estimates.
  • Prepare conceptual estimates as needed by our clients
  • Participate in plan review and estimating reviews for prospective projects.
  • Understanding of construction specifications and blueprint reading.
  • Responsible for soliciting subcontractors/suppliers to ensure proper coverage.
  • Utilize and complete the subcontractor pre-qualification.
  • Identify and distribute documents to interested bidders.
  • Leadership during the design process through a design-assist process, value engineering opportunities, alternates and material replacements, new techniques/ideas/products, and subcontractor relationships.
  • Lead efforts to secure long lead subcontractors and materials
  • Work with Cities and Municipalities to identify and procure required permits.
